Zac Stacy injury update: Starting back still holding value in fantasy leagues
Zac Stacy has a chest injury and is sitting out of practice. We break down the fantasy implications.


Stacy saw 18 of the running-back carries on Sunday against the Texans, totaling 79 yards on the ground to go with two catches for 11 yards on two targets. Meanwhile, the other backs had just six carries and didn't do much with them either.
The Rams are currently ranked 29th in yards per carry and 28th in yards per game, so their offensive line hasn’t helped them much. Add that to how the Panthers have been effective at stopping the run, and there isn’t much to like about how Stacy will perform this week.
Fantasy impact: He’s a starting tailback getting the bulk of the carries, so he has to be owned in all leagues. Stacy is more of a bruiser, so he’s not likely going to bust out for any huge games. He should be considered as a flex play in standard leagues, but better days are ahead for the rookie back.
